Suggest Treatment For A Red Thick Circle On The Arm

Hi , I have taken my son to the doctor with what I thought could be the start of a ring worm. My son and I returned from New Zealand and shortly there after, a red half circle appeared about 2 mls thick and about 2 1/2 cm long in a smile on his arm. I treated with canesten thinking it was a ring worm however nothing cleared up. took him to local doctor who treated him with steroid cream for eczema this has still not cleared up and doctor has no idea - referred to dermatologist and am now on waiting list to get it. To me it looks like some sort of parasite, I have found an identical picture on the internet however the picture does not say what it is - any ideas

Understanding your concern. As per your query you have symptoms of red thick circle on the arm which seems to be due to contact dermatitis. Well there can be many reasons for symptoms you mention in query like allergic reaction, psoriasis , skin infection, fungal infection. I would suggest you to keep your skin clean and dry , protect it from direct sun light . If condition doesn't get well then consult dermatologist for proper examination. Doctor may order certain test like skin patch test , blood test , allergy test and take history to rule out the side effects of certain drug . Doctor may prescribe immunosuppressants along with anti inflammatory and corticosteroid ointment. Doctor may also prescribe antifungal like fluconazole or anti bacterial like clindamycin. You should apply only petroleum jelly and take antihistamine like benadryl twice a day. Avoid touching or pricking rashes and apply ice pack to reducing swelling .
